On 3/5/2010 6:28 PM, Chad Perrin wrote: > The amd64 arch installer for 8.0-RELEASE fails to start on a ThinkPad T60 > with an Intel Centrino Core Duo. What am I doing wrong? > > error message: > > CPU doesn't support long mode > You have a CPU that does not have 64-bit extensions. You need to install the i386 version. -- ---------------------------------------------------------------------------- Tim Daneliuk tundra@tundraware.com PGP Key: http://www.tundraware.com/PGP/
